Paul Herbert Johnson (May 18, 1935 – July 17, 2016) was an American ice hockey forward.

Career

Johnson was a member of the United States hockey team that won the gold medal at Squaw Valley, California, during the 1960 Winter Olympics.[1] He scored the pivotal go-ahead goal in the medal round game against Canada.[2]

Personal life

Johnson died on July 17, 2016, at the age of 81.[2]
